Recently Arista of Rotorua, Mitai Maori Village and Raftabout White Water Rafting came together to give an unbeatable and unique Rotorua experience in a not-to-be-missed Facebook competiion.

“Spacious, warm, clean, comfy, friendly and a great location. These are just a few words that describe our recent stay at Arista of Rotorua,” says Nicola McCord, competition winner.

Arista gave away two nights’ luxury accommodation in a spacious Family Studio.

The ‘Family Studio’ unit is perfect for groups who like space, but also like the privacy of the sleeping area being away from the living area. This is great for young families where Mum and Dad want to put the children upstairs to bed and then relax in Arista Of Rotorua’s beautifully decorated lounge area.

“On entering our two level family studio apartment, we were greeted with that yummy Hotel smell that was maintained throughout our entire stay,” says Nicola.


Mitai Maori Village gave the McCord family an authentic introduction to the Maori culture leaving them amazed and in awe. The McCords witnessed warriors in traditional attire paddling in an ancient warrior canoe, viewed the glow worms in their natural habitat and marveled at the sacred freshwater spring. The McCords also experienced a traditionally cooked hangi meal being lifted from the ground. 

It’s not a great trip to Rotorua without white water rafting. Raftabout White Water Rafting also offered an exciting ‘Kaituna Rafting trip’ as part of the prize.  Raftabout always provides an awesome day out with white water rafting which features the highest commercially rafted waterfall while The Okere River (Kaituna) is one adventure that no-one ever forgets.

“Our three kids loved the pirate playground at Arista and the fact that we had our very own spa in our enclosed courtyard!,” says Nicola. The units at Arista Of Rotorua are the largest of their kind in Rotorua as they offer spacious living with a self-contained private spa in each.

For those staying with children, Arista Of Rotorua has a fully fenced children’s super playground which is a major attraction.
